monitor: refactor MonitorHandle to store dyn object
This also alters `VideoMode` to be a regular object and not reference the `MonitorHandle`, since it's a static data. Given that `VideoMode` set may change during runtime keeping the reference as a some sort of validity may not be idea and propagating errors when changing video mode could be more reliable.
